Home
last modified time | relevance | path

Searched refs:screens (Results 1 - 25 of 31) sorted by relevance

12

/foundation/window/window_manager/setresolution/src/
H A Dsetresolution_screen.cpp52 std::vector<sptr<Rosen::Screen>> screens; in main() local
53 Rosen::ScreenManager::GetInstance().GetAllScreens(screens); in main()
54 if (screens.size() == 0) { in main()
57 DMError ret = screens[0]->SetResolution(cmdArgments.width, cmdArgments.height, cmdArgments.dpi); in main()
/foundation/window/window_manager/dmserver/test/unittest/
H A Dabstract_screen_controller_test.cpp170 std::vector<ScreenId> screens; in HWTEST_F() local
171 ASSERT_TRUE(DMError::DM_OK != absController_->MakeMirror(5, screens)); in HWTEST_F()
172 ASSERT_EQ(DMError::DM_OK, absController_->StopScreens(screens, ScreenCombination::SCREEN_MIRROR)); in HWTEST_F()
181 std::vector<ScreenId> screens; in HWTEST_F() local
183 ASSERT_TRUE(DMError::DM_OK != absController_->MakeMirror(2, screens)); in HWTEST_F()
184 ASSERT_EQ(DMError::DM_OK, absController_->StopScreens(screens, ScreenCombination::SCREEN_MIRROR)); in HWTEST_F()
193 std::vector<ScreenId> screens; in HWTEST_F() local
197 ASSERT_TRUE(DMError::DM_OK != absController_->MakeMirror(2, screens)); in HWTEST_F()
198 ASSERT_EQ(DMError::DM_OK, absController_->StopScreens(screens, ScreenCombination::SCREEN_MIRROR)); in HWTEST_F()
207 std::vector<ScreenId> screens; in HWTEST_F() local
221 std::vector<ScreenId> screens; HWTEST_F() local
681 std::vector<ScreenId> screens; HWTEST_F() local
704 std::vector<ScreenId> screens; HWTEST_F() local
1148 std::vector<ScreenId> screens; HWTEST_F() local
1235 std::vector<ScreenId> screens; HWTEST_F() local
[all...]
H A Ddisplay_manager_service_test.cpp240 std::vector<ScreenId> screens; in HWTEST_F() local
241 dms_->RemoveVirtualScreenFromGroup(screens); in HWTEST_F()
/foundation/distributedhardware/distributed_screen/screenhandler/src/
H A Ddscreen_handler.cpp143 std::vector<sptr<Rosen::Screen>> screens; in RealQuery() local
144 Rosen::ScreenManager::GetInstance().GetAllScreens(screens); in RealQuery()
145 DHLOGI("screens size is: %{public}zu", screens.size()); in RealQuery()
146 for (const auto &screen : screens) { in RealQuery()
/foundation/multimedia/player_framework/test/unittest/screen_capture_test/screen_capture_unittest/src/
H A Dscreen_capture_unit_test.cpp762 std::vector<sptr<Screen>> screens; in HWTEST_F() local
763 DMError ret = ScreenManager::GetInstance().GetAllScreens(screens); in HWTEST_F()
764 MEDIA_LOGI("screen_capture_specified_screen_file_01 screens size:%{public}s, ret:%{public}d", in HWTEST_F()
765 std::to_string(screens.size()).c_str(), ret); in HWTEST_F()
766 if (screens.size() > 0) { in HWTEST_F()
767 MEDIA_LOGI("screen_capture_specified_screen_file_01 screens id(size-1):%{public}s", in HWTEST_F()
768 std::to_string(screens[screens.size() - 1]->GetId()).c_str()); in HWTEST_F()
769 MEDIA_LOGI("screen_capture_specified_screen_file_01 screens id(size-1):%{public}s", in HWTEST_F()
770 std::to_string(screens[ in HWTEST_F()
804 std::vector<sptr<Screen>> screens; HWTEST_F() local
854 std::vector<sptr<Screen>> screens; HWTEST_F() local
887 std::vector<sptr<Screen>> screens; HWTEST_F() local
[all...]
/foundation/window/window_manager/dm/src/
H A Dscreen_manager.cpp42 DMError GetAllScreens(std::vector<sptr<Screen>>& screens);
263 DMError ScreenManager::Impl::GetAllScreens(std::vector<sptr<Screen>>& screens) in GetAllScreens() argument
270 screens.emplace_back(screenMap_[info->GetScreenId()]); in GetAllScreens()
274 for (auto screen: screens) { in GetAllScreens()
280 DMError ScreenManager::GetAllScreens(std::vector<sptr<Screen>>& screens) in GetAllScreens() argument
282 return pImpl_->GetAllScreens(screens); in GetAllScreens()
535 DMError ScreenManager::R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) in RemoveVirtualScreenFromGroup() argument
537 WLOGFI("screens.size=%{public}llu", (unsigned long long)screens.size()); in RemoveVirtualScreenFromGroup()
538 if (screens in RemoveVirtualScreenFromGroup()
[all...]
H A Ddisplay_manager_adapter.cpp705 void ScreenManagerAdapter::R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) in RemoveVirtualScreenFromGroup() argument
709 displayManagerServiceProxy_->RemoveVirtualScreenFromGroup(screens); in RemoveVirtualScreenFromGroup()
/foundation/window/window_manager/test/systemtest/dms/
H A Dscreen_gamut_test.cpp38 auto screens = ScreenManager::GetInstance().GetAllScreens(); in SetUpTestCase() local
39 if (screens.size() > 0) { in SetUpTestCase()
40 defaultScreen_ = screens[0]; in SetUpTestCase()
H A Dscreen_manager_test.cpp539 std::vector<sptr<Screen>> screens; in HWTEST_F() local
540 ScreenManager::GetInstance().GetAllScreens(screens); in HWTEST_F()
542 sptr<Screen> defaultScreen = screens.front(); in HWTEST_F()
779 std::vector<sptr<Screen>> screens; in HWTEST_F() local
780 ScreenManager::GetInstance().GetAllScreens(screens); in HWTEST_F()
782 sptr<Screen> defaultScreen = screens.front(); in HWTEST_F()
831 std::vector<sptr<Screen>> screens; in HWTEST_F() local
832 ScreenManager::GetInstance().GetAllScreens(screens); in HWTEST_F()
833 sptr<Screen> defaultScreen = screens.front(); in HWTEST_F()
900 std::vector<sptr<Screen>> screens; in HWTEST_F() local
934 std::vector<sptr<Screen>> screens; HWTEST_F() local
[all...]
/foundation/distributedhardware/distributed_screen/services/screenservice/sourceservice/dscreenservice/src/
H A Ddscreen_source_service.cpp50 std::vector<sptr<Rosen::Screen>> screens; in DeleteExistDScreens() local
51 Rosen::ScreenManager::GetInstance().GetAllScreens(screens); in DeleteExistDScreens()
52 DHLOGI("screens size is: %{public}zu", screens.size()); in DeleteExistDScreens()
53 for (const auto &screen : screens) { in DeleteExistDScreens()
/foundation/window/window_manager/interfaces/innerkits/dm/
H A Dscreen_manager.h89 * @brief Get all screens object.
91 * @param screens All screen objects.
94 DMError GetAllScreens(std::vector<sptr<Screen>>& screens);
97 * @brief Make screens as expand-screen.
106 * @brief Make screens as mirror-screen
116 * @brief Make screens as mirror-screen
137 * @brief Make screens as unique-screen.
145 * @brief Stop expand screens.
153 * @brief Stop mirror screens.
171 * @param screens Scree
[all...]
/foundation/window/window_manager/dmserver/src/
H A Dabstract_screen_controller.cpp410 std::vector<ScreenId> screens; in ProcessScreenDisconnected() local
413 screens.emplace_back(screenItem->dmsId_); in ProcessScreenDisconnected()
416 MakeMirror(defaultScreenId, screens); in ProcessScreenDisconnected()
796 auto screens = screenGroup->GetChildren(); in UpdateScreenGroupLayout() local
797 if (screens.size() <= 1) { in UpdateScreenGroupLayout()
802 std::sort(screens.begin(), screens.end(), [](const auto &a, const auto &b) { in UpdateScreenGroupLayout()
808 for (auto& screen : screens) { in UpdateScreenGroupLayout()
1079 DMError AbstractScreenController::MakeMirror(ScreenId screenId, std::vector<ScreenId> screens) in MakeMirror() argument
1104 startPoints.insert(startPoints.begin(), screens in MakeMirror()
1154 ChangeScreenGroup(sptr<AbstractScreenGroup> group, const std::vector<ScreenId>& screens, const std::vector<Point>& startPoints, bool filterScreen, ScreenCombination combination) ChangeScreenGroup() argument
1242 R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) RemoveVirtualScreenFromGroup() argument
[all...]
H A Ddisplay_manager_service.cpp542 WLOGFI("create mirror fail. main screen :%{public}" PRIu64", screens' size:%{public}u", in MakeMirror()
569 WLOGFI("stop mirror done. screens' size:%{public}u", static_cast<uint32_t>(allMirrorScreenIds.size())); in StopMirror()
582 void DisplayManagerService::R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) in RemoveVirtualScreenFromGroup() argument
584 abstractScreenController_->RemoveVirtualScreenFromGroup(screens); in RemoveVirtualScreenFromGroup()
740 WLOGFI("stop expand done. screens' size:%{public}u", static_cast<uint32_t>(allExpandScreenIds.size())); in StopExpand()
/foundation/window/window_manager/dmserver/include/
H A Dabstract_screen_controller.h72 DMError MakeMirror(ScreenId, std::vector<ScreenId> screens);
75 void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ens);
112 void ChangeScreenGroup(sptr<AbstractScreenGroup> group, const std::vector<ScreenId>& screens,
H A Ddisplay_manager_proxy.h89 DMError GetAllScreenInfos(std::vector<sptr<ScreenInfo>>& screens) override;
92 void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) override;
H A Ddisplay_manager_service.h104 void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) override;
H A Ddisplay_manager_interface.h155 virtual void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) = 0;
/foundation/graphic/graphic_2d/frameworks/bootanimation/src/
H A Dutil.cpp135 cJSON* screens = cJSON_GetObjectItem(data, "screen_config"); in ParseNewConfigFile() local
136 if (screens != nullptr) { in ParseNewConfigFile()
138 cJSON* item = screens->child; in ParseNewConfigFile()
/foundation/window/window_manager/test/common/mock/
H A Dmock_display_manager_adapter.h91 MOCK_METHOD1(RemoveVirtualScreenFromGroup, void(std::vector<ScreenId> screens));
/foundation/window/window_manager/interfaces/kits/napi/screen_runtime/napi/
H A Djs_screen_manager.cpp162 std::vector<sptr<Screen>> screens; in OnGetAllScreens()
163 auto res = DM_JS_TO_ERROR_CODE_MAP.at(SingletonContainer::Get<ScreenManager>().GetAllScreens(screens)); in OnGetAllScreens()
167 } else if (!screens.empty()) { in OnGetAllScreens()
168 task->Resolve(env, CreateJsScreenVectorObject(env, screens)); in OnGetAllScreens()
181 napi_value CreateJsScreenVectorObject(napi_env env, std::vector<sptr<Screen>>& screens) in CreateJsScreenVectorObject() argument
184 napi_create_array_with_length(env, screens.size(), &arrayValue); in CreateJsScreenVectorObject()
186 WLOGFE("Failed to get screens"); in CreateJsScreenVectorObject()
190 for (auto& screen : screens) { in CreateJsScreenVectorObject()
/foundation/window/window_manager/window_scene/screen_session_manager/include/
H A Dscreen_session_manager.h122 virtual void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) override;
161 void ChangeScreenGroup(sptr<ScreenSessionGroup> group, const std::vector<ScreenId>& screens,
171 DMError SetMirror(ScreenId screenId, std::vector<ScreenId> screens);
/foundation/distributedhardware/distributed_input/services/sink/sinkmanager/src/
H A Ddistributed_input_sink_manager.cpp771 std::vector<sptr<Rosen::Screen>> screens; in ProjectWindowListener() local
772 Rosen::ScreenManager::GetInstance().GetAllScreens(screens); in ProjectWindowListener()
773 if (screens.size() > 0) { in ProjectWindowListener()
774 screen_ = screens[SCREEN_ID_DEFAULT]; in ProjectWindowListener()
/foundation/window/window_manager/dm/test/unittest/
H A Ddisplay_manager_adapter_test.cpp704 std::vector<ScreenId> screens; in HWTEST_F() local
707 SingletonContainer::Get<ScreenManagerAdapter>().RemoveVirtualScreenFromGroup(screens); in HWTEST_F()
/foundation/multimedia/player_framework/services/services/screen_capture/server/
H A Dscreen_capture_server.cpp1904 std::vector<sptr<Screen>> screens; in MakeVirtualScreenMirror() local
1905 DMError ret = ScreenManager::GetInstance().GetAllScreens(screens); in MakeVirtualScreenMirror()
1906 CHECK_AND_RETURN_RET_LOG(screens.size() > 0, MSERR_UNKNOWN, in MakeVirtualScreenMirror()
1920 MEDIA_LOGI("MakeVirtualScreenMirror main screen success, screenId:%{public}" PRIu64, screens[0]->GetId()); in MakeVirtualScreenMirror()
1923 for (uint32_t i = 0; i < screens.size() ; i++) { in MakeVirtualScreenMirror()
1924 if (screens[i]->GetId() == captureConfig_.videoInfo.videoCapInfo.displayId) { in MakeVirtualScreenMirror()
1925 ret = ScreenManager::GetInstance().MakeMirror(screens[i]->GetId(), mirrorIds, mirrorGroup); in MakeVirtualScreenMirror()
/foundation/window/window_manager/window_scene/screen_session_manager/include/zidl/
H A Dscreen_session_manager_interface.h120 virtual void RemoveVirtualScreenFromGroup(std::vector<ScreenId> screens) override {}

Completed in 29 milliseconds

12